A financial technology company is seeking a Product Manager in Manchester to enhance customer journeys and platform improvements. The ideal candidate will possess at least 2 years of product management experience and be proficient in managing agile teams. This role involves balancing regulatory requirements with operational needs and collaborating with various stakeholders. Oodle Finance promotes remote working combined with office collaboration in a supportive environment that values diversity.
